This is correct with only one technical exception that will not come into play unless you start reading Destiny's book or something.

If your prescience shows you every single step leading up to a point in time then it locks you into that action. If your prescience leads you to see a single moment or event in time without any indication of when then you aren't locked. The best way to explain it is to give examples.

If an individual sees that in three months time Lex Luthor is going to go and shoot them and sees every step of the process then someone identical to Lex Luthor is going to inevitably take all the steps foreseen and shoot that person. In that case it would either trigger an event (in which Lex would be replaced by an identical duplicate and pulled out of time and the individual still gets shot) or you would be locked into taking the action that caused the foreseen events to happen and would be unable to fail.

If an individual merely sees a moment of them getting shot by someone who looks like Lex Luthor with no context for when it is located then things become a lot more free and you aren't locked into the action. You know that someone the looks like Lex Luthor will end up shooting the individual but you don't know what leads up to the event or the greater context behind it (a shape-shifter, alternate universe doppelganger, an illusion of some kind, you disarming an alien plague of which the individual is a carrier etc.) and you don't know when it happens meaning it can occur tomorrow or in a decade.

Most prescience acts like the second version rather than the first since not everything is known so the context doesn't lock you into things beyond knowing that the events observed must come to pass in some way.

Time travel however locks you into the action instantly and automatically. If you travel to the past then nothing you do can change the events of the past. You cannot kill Superman as a baby and if you unlock time travel you will gain an option to travel back in time from the future to the present to gain an extra action that will lock you into wasting an action in the future time traveling in the first place.

For a more pertinent example everything Atrocitus says as a prophecy (to both Abin Sur and Hal Jordan) about the war of the light will come to pass in some way but the actual steps involved are far murkier and more confusing (for example is Hal's love betraying him Carol becoming a Star Sapphire or her turning against him due to Lex's influence?). Neither is clear and the future is not locked beyond some interpretation of those words (Hal's love will betray him in some way).

On the other hand Abra will travel back in time to team up with himself or pull figures out of history temporarily because he has already done so and thus nothing can be done to prevent those actions from being taken or interpreted differently.

TLDR: Prescience unless it accounts for context (which it usually doesn't as its disconnected from things at large) doesn't lock anything more than what was observed from being observed at some other time. Time travel on the other hand locks you into much more both ways as it provides infinitely more context than a disconnected vision as it is far harder to get misleading results from it.
